MyDesipora is a self paced course to teach you to read Punjabi, whether in Gurmukhi or Shahmukhi. Each mini lesson introduces four new letters, checks you understand them, gives some vocabulary to test your skills and then move on to the next characters. To make sure it does not get overwhelming, there is a short 3 minute test to unlock the next couple of characters.
Unfortunately, this site will not teach you to speak Punjabi, and it does not cover grammar or conversation. If you do not already understand a fair amount of the spoken language the letters will still make sense, the vocabulary still has meanings but they are somewhat out of context for non native speakers.
You can learn either script: Gurmukhi, used in Indian Punjab and Shahmukhi, the Arabic script used primarily in Pakistan Punjab. They are separate courses because they are separate reading systems.
